Aperçu du modèle

Chevrolet Bolt EUV 2023

The 2023 Bolt EUV is the final model year before GM announced discontinuation of the Bolt platform, making this a limited production year with reduced Canadian allocation. GM significantly cut pricing for 2023 — Canadian MSRP dropped by approximately $6,500 — making the Bolt EUV one of the most aggressively priced compact EVs in the country before federal rebates. Battery replacement programs from the 2021–2022 recall were completed or ongoing for affected vehicles; 2023 production units used revised LG Chem cells without the prior fire risk. The 65 kWh pack and 55 kW DC fast charge ceiling are unchanged. Super Cruise remains available on Premier trim. For Canadian buyers who do most charging at home on Level 2 (typically adding 40–45 km per hour at 7.2 kW), the slow DC fast-charge ceiling matters less than it does for long-distance road trippers relying on public infrastructure.

Questions fréquentes

01

What is the real-world range of the 2023 Chevrolet Bolt EUV in Canadian winter conditions?

The 2023 Bolt EUV is EPA-rated at approximately 397 km in ideal conditions. In Canadian winter temperatures (-15 °C to -25 °C), real-world range typically drops to 240–280 km due to battery thermal management and cabin heating load. The 65 kWh usable battery manages cold weather well in moderate heating mode, but heavy use of the electric heater reduces range by 30–40%. Planning charging stops is essential for long winter drives in Quebec or Saskatchewan. In summer, Canadian drivers commonly report 350–380 km of real-world range. One notable limitation is DC fast charging capped at 55 kW — significantly slower than competitors accepting 150 kW or more, making long highway trips slower to recharge. Level 2 home charging at 7.2 kW can replenish a full charge in about 7 hours.

02

Is the 2023 Bolt EUV eligible for federal and provincial incentives in Canada?

Yes, the 2023 Bolt EUV qualifies for the federal iZEV rebate of $5,000 CAD as its base price falls below the $55,000 threshold. The LT trim starts around $37,498 CAD and the Premier around $42,498. In Quebec, the Roulez vert program can add up to $4,000, bringing the total rebate to $9,000 in some cases. In British Columbia, CEVforBC incentives can contribute up to $4,000 additionally. Ontario no longer offers a provincial EV incentive since the cancellation of the ICEV program in 2018. GM Canada has periodically offered additional credits for fleet conversions or first-time EV buyers. Incentive programs change frequently — always verify eligibility with Transport Canada and your provincial program at the time of purchase.

03

What is the difference between the 2023 Bolt EV and the 2023 Bolt EUV?

The 2023 Bolt EUV is approximately 15 cm longer than the Bolt EV, with a longer wheelbase that translates to significantly more rear legroom — ideal for adult passengers or child safety seats. The EUV is also the only version to offer Super Cruise as an option, absent from the Bolt EV. Both share the same 65 kWh battery and 200-hp electric motor, though the heavier EUV returns about 16 km less EPA range. A notable feature on the EUV is available Vehicle-to-Home (V2H) bidirectional charging, allowing owners to power their home during an outage — particularly useful in storm-prone regions like the Maritimes or Gaspe Peninsula. The Bolt EUV base price is approximately $3,000 higher than the comparable Bolt EV, making the latter the better value for solo commuters and urban drivers.
